Guard, Huey SLEP teams hope Congress can help advance upgrade plans
National Guard officials and executives from three industry teams trying to do business with them hope to recapture lost momentum during the next few weeks by winning new congressional pressure on the Army to re-engine and modernize UH-1 Huey helicopters in Guard service throughout the U.S. Staffs...
